云服务器购买注意哪些事项和细节,云服务器购买注意哪些事项和细节
- 综合资讯
- 2024-10-02 02:29:05
- 2

***:文章重点关注云服务器购买的注意事项与细节,但未给出具体内容。购买云服务器时,一般要考虑性能方面,如CPU、内存、存储等是否满足需求;网络相关的带宽、延迟等因素。...
***:未提供云服务器购买相关的具体内容,无法确切指出购买云服务器的注意事项与细节。但一般而言,需考虑性能方面如CPU、内存、存储等是否满足需求;网络稳定性、带宽大小;安全防护措施包括防火墙、数据加密等;价格与计费模式,是按使用量还是固定套餐收费;供应商的信誉、技术支持和售后服务质量等内容。
《云服务器购买全攻略:注意事项与细节深度剖析》
一、云服务器性能相关的注意事项和细节
1、CPU性能
核心数与频率
- 在购买云服务器时,要仔细考量CPU的核心数和频率,对于一些计算密集型任务,如科学计算、大数据分析等,较多的核心数可以显著提高处理速度,一个具有8核心的CPU在并行处理多个复杂计算任务时,相比4核心的CPU可能会快一倍左右,CPU频率也很关键,较高的频率意味着单个核心在单位时间内能够执行更多的指令,核心数和频率并不是孤立的,需要根据实际应用场景进行权衡,某些应用可能对单核心的高频率更为敏感,即使核心数较少也能高效运行。
CPU架构
- 不同的CPU架构在性能和兼容性方面存在差异,常见的架构有x86和ARM,x86架构在传统的企业级应用和桌面应用中广泛使用,具有丰富的软件生态系统,而ARM架构则以低功耗著称,近年来在移动设备和一些特定的云服务器场景(如边缘计算)中崭露头角,如果您的应用依赖于特定的软件,需要确保该软件与云服务器所采用的CPU架构兼容,一些旧版本的专业工业软件可能只支持x86架构,在选择ARM架构的云服务器时就无法运行。
2、内存容量与类型
容量需求
- 确定云服务器内存容量是购买时的重要环节,对于运行数据库服务器,如MySQL或Oracle数据库,足够的内存是确保数据快速读写和查询的关键,小型的数据库应用可能需要至少4GB的内存,而大型企业级数据库可能需要数十GB甚至上百GB的内存,对于Web服务器,如果同时处理大量的并发请求,内存不足可能导致响应速度变慢甚至服务崩溃,一个每天有数千次访问量的电子商务网站,可能需要8GB - 16GB的内存来保证流畅的用户体验。
内存类型
- 云服务器的内存类型也会影响性能,DDR4内存相比DDR3内存具有更高的带宽和更低的功耗,在选择云服务器时,尽量选择采用较新内存类型的产品,DDR4内存的读取速度可能比DDR3内存快30% - 50%,这对于需要快速数据交换的应用(如内存数据库)来说是非常重要的性能提升因素。
3、存储性能
存储类型
- 云服务器的存储类型主要有机械硬盘(HDD)和固态硬盘(SSD),SSD具有读写速度快、随机访问性能好等优点,对于需要快速启动的应用,如容器化的微服务,SSD可以大大缩短启动时间,以一个基于Docker容器的应用为例,使用SSD存储时,容器启动时间可能在几秒内,而使用HDD存储则可能需要十几秒甚至更长时间,对于数据库应用,SSD也能够显著提高数据的读写效率,减少查询等待时间,SSD的成本相对较高,在预算有限的情况下,需要根据应用对存储性能的敏感度来选择。
存储容量与扩展性
- 要根据应用的需求确定存储容量,如果是存储大量的多媒体文件,如视频、音频等,可能需要较大的存储容量,要考虑存储的扩展性,一些云服务提供商允许方便地增加存储容量,而有些则可能有较为复杂的流程或者限制,某些云服务器在初始购买时可以选择较小的存储容量,随着业务的发展,可以通过简单的操作在线增加存储,而不会影响服务器的正常运行。
4、网络带宽与延迟
带宽需求
- 不同的应用对网络带宽有不同的要求,对于视频流服务,如在线视频平台,需要较高的带宽来保证视频的流畅播放,高清视频(1080p)的流畅播放可能需要至少5Mbps - 8Mbps的带宽,而4K视频则可能需要25Mbps以上的带宽,对于数据备份和恢复应用,较大的带宽可以缩短备份和恢复的时间,在备份一个1TB的数据时,如果网络带宽为100Mbps,可能需要数小时才能完成备份,而如果带宽提高到1Gbps,则备份时间会大大缩短。
网络延迟
- 网络延迟对于实时性要求高的应用至关重要,在在线游戏中,高延迟可能导致游戏画面卡顿、操作响应延迟等问题,在金融交易系统中,低延迟更是关键,几毫秒的延迟可能会影响交易的成败,云服务器的数据中心位置会影响网络延迟,选择距离用户群体较近的数据中心可以降低延迟,对于面向国内用户的应用,如果云服务器位于国内的数据中心,相比位于国外的数据中心,网络延迟会明显降低。
二、云服务提供商相关的注意事项和细节
1、提供商的信誉与口碑
- 查看云服务提供商的信誉是购买云服务器的重要一步,可以通过查看在线的客户评价、行业报告以及咨询其他企业用户来了解,一些知名的云服务提供商,如亚马逊AWS、阿里云、微软Azure等,在市场上拥有广泛的用户基础和良好的口碑,这些提供商通常具有可靠的基础设施、专业的技术支持团队和成熟的服务体系,而一些小型的、不太知名的云服务提供商可能存在服务不稳定、安全漏洞等风险,曾有一些小型云服务提供商因为技术故障导致用户数据丢失的情况发生。
2、数据中心分布与可用性
数据中心分布
- 云服务提供商的数据中心分布会影响服务的可用性和性能,如果您的业务面向全球用户,选择具有广泛分布数据中心的提供商是很有必要的,亚马逊AWS在全球多个地区都有数据中心,这样可以方便地将应用部署到离用户最近的数据中心,降低网络延迟,不同地区的数据中心还可以提供数据备份和容灾功能,企业可以将数据在不同地区的数据中心进行备份,以防止某个地区发生自然灾害或其他不可抗力事件导致数据丢失。
可用性保证
- 了解云服务提供商的可用性保证指标,如SLA(服务水平协议)中的可用性承诺,主流的云服务提供商的可用性可以达到99.9%甚至更高,阿里云的某些云服务器产品提供99.95%的可用性保证,这意味着在一年中,服务器不可用的时间非常有限,要仔细阅读SLA中的条款,了解在哪些情况下服务中断不包含在可用性保证范围内,例如由于用户自身配置错误或者不可抗力因素(如地震、洪水等)导致的服务中断。
3、技术支持与服务水平
技术支持响应时间
- 云服务器在使用过程中可能会遇到各种技术问题,因此提供商的技术支持响应时间非常关键,一些云服务提供商提供24/7的技术支持,并且承诺在一定时间内响应客户的问题,微软Azure提供不同级别的技术支持服务,高级别的服务可以保证在15分钟内对紧急问题做出响应,对于企业级用户来说,快速的技术支持响应可以减少因服务器故障导致的业务损失。
技术支持方式
- 提供商的技术支持方式也多种多样,包括在线客服、电话客服、邮件支持等,了解这些支持方式并选择适合自己的方式很重要,对于一些紧急问题,电话客服可能是最快捷的解决方式,而对于一些较为复杂、需要详细描述的问题,邮件支持可能更合适,还要了解技术支持团队的专业水平,是否能够解决服务器配置、网络、安全等多方面的问题。
三、安全相关的注意事项和细节
1、数据安全
数据加密
- 在云服务器上存储的数据可能包含企业的敏感信息,如客户资料、财务数据等,要确保云服务提供商提供数据加密功能,数据加密可以在存储和传输过程中保护数据的安全性,采用AES(高级加密标准)等加密算法对数据进行加密,在传输过程中,使用SSL/TLS协议加密数据传输通道,防止数据在网络传输过程中被窃取或篡改,一些云服务提供商还提供密钥管理服务,方便用户管理加密密钥。
数据备份与恢复
- 云服务器的数据备份策略是保障数据安全的重要措施,了解云服务提供商的备份频率、备份存储位置以及恢复流程,提供商可能每天对用户数据进行备份,备份数据存储在不同的数据中心以防止单点故障,在数据丢失或损坏的情况下,能够快速恢复数据是至关重要的,要测试数据恢复流程,确保在需要时能够顺利恢复数据,避免因数据丢失而导致业务中断。
2、网络安全
防火墙与安全组设置
- 云服务器通常提供防火墙和安全组功能来保护网络安全,用户可以通过设置防火墙规则和安全组策略来限制网络访问,只允许特定的IP地址或IP段访问云服务器的某些端口,对于Web服务器,只允许HTTP/HTTPS端口(80和443端口)的外部访问,其他不必要的端口可以关闭,以防止外部恶意攻击,要定期更新防火墙规则,以适应不断变化的安全需求。
DDoS防护
- 分布式拒绝服务(DDoS)攻击是云服务器面临的常见威胁之一,选择具有DDoS防护能力的云服务提供商非常重要,提供商的DDoS防护机制可以检测和过滤恶意流量,保证服务器的正常运行,一些云服务提供商可以自动识别并阻止大规模的DDoS攻击流量,确保服务器在遭受攻击时仍然能够为合法用户提供服务。
3、安全合规性
- 不同的行业可能有不同的安全合规要求,如医疗行业需要遵守HIPAA(健康保险流通与责任法案),金融行业需要遵守PCI DSS(支付卡行业数据安全标准)等,确保云服务提供商能够满足您所在行业的安全合规要求,如果您是一家金融企业,选择的云服务提供商需要通过PCI DSS认证,以确保在处理支付卡相关数据时的安全性和合规性。
四、成本相关的注意事项和细节
1、定价模式
按需计费
- 云服务提供商通常提供按需计费模式,这种模式适合中小企业和创业公司,在按需计费模式下,用户根据实际使用的资源(如CPU、内存、存储、网络等)付费,一个小型创业公司在开发和测试阶段,业务量不稳定,可以根据实际的资源使用情况灵活调整云服务器的配置,避免不必要的成本支出。
包年包月计费
- 包年包月计费模式适合对资源需求相对稳定的企业,这种模式通常会有一定的折扣优惠,企业如果确定在未来一年中需要一台固定配置的云服务器来运行其核心业务,可以选择包年包月的计费方式,相比按需计费可以节省一定的成本。
2、隐藏成本
- 在购买云服务器时,要注意可能存在的隐藏成本,数据传输费用可能是一个容易被忽视的隐藏成本,如果云服务器与外部的数据传输量较大,如从云服务器下载大量的数据到本地,可能会产生较高的数据传输费用,一些云服务提供商可能对某些高级功能(如高级安全功能、自动化管理工具等)收取额外的费用,在购买前,要详细了解所有可能产生的费用项目,避免后期出现成本超支的情况。
3、成本优化策略
资源调整
- 根据业务的实际需求定期调整云服务器的资源配置,在业务的淡季,可以适当降低云服务器的cpu和内存配置,在业务旺季到来之前再进行升级,这样可以有效地降低成本,可以利用云服务提供商提供的自动伸缩功能,根据业务负载自动调整服务器资源,实现成本的优化。
多区域部署成本
- 如果企业需要在多个区域部署云服务器,要考虑不同区域之间的成本差异,某些云服务提供商在发达地区的数据中心成本较高,而在欠发达地区的数据中心成本较低,在选择低成本区域时,也要考虑到网络延迟、合规性等因素,权衡成本与性能、合规性之间的关系。
五、可扩展性相关的注意事项和细节
1、资源可扩展性
垂直扩展与水平扩展
- 云服务器应具备良好的可扩展性,垂直扩展是指增加单个服务器的资源,如增加CPU核心数、内存容量等,水平扩展是指增加服务器的数量,对于一些数据库应用,在初期可以通过垂直扩展来满足业务需求,随着数据量和访问量的不断增加,可能需要进行水平扩展,一个小型的MySQL数据库在刚开始时可以通过增加服务器的内存来提高性能,当数据量增长到一定程度,可能需要采用分布式数据库架构,增加多个数据库服务器来分担负载。
扩展的便捷性
- 了解云服务提供商的资源扩展流程是否便捷,一些提供商可以通过简单的控制台操作实现资源的快速扩展,而有些可能需要较长的审批流程或者技术操作,在阿里云的控制台中,用户可以方便地对云服务器的CPU、内存等资源进行在线扩展,几乎可以即时生效,不会对业务造成较大的中断影响。
2、应用可扩展性
容器化与微服务架构支持
- 现代应用的发展趋势是容器化和微服务架构,选择的云服务器应该能够良好地支持这些技术,容器化技术,如Docker和Kubernetes,可以方便地打包和部署应用,提高应用的可移植性和可扩展性,微服务架构将应用拆分成多个小型的、独立的服务,可以根据业务需求独立扩展各个服务,一个电商应用可以将用户服务、订单服务、商品服务等拆分成不同的微服务,在业务增长时,可以单独对订单服务等负载较重的微服务进行扩展,而不会影响其他服务的正常运行。
云服务器购买需要综合考虑性能、云服务提供商、安全、成本和可扩展性等多方面的事项和细节,只有这样才能选择到最适合自己业务需求的云服务器。
本文链接:https://www.zhitaoyun.cn/116457.html
发表评论